Mesothelioma Law Firms

Many of the best mesothelioma law companies have decades of experience representing victims. They also know how to work with VA and health insurance benefits so that victims receive the maximum compensation.

A mesothelioma suit is a civil action that asserts that an individual's negligence led to a victim's exposure to asbestos. A lawsuit can be filed as an individual injury claim or a wrongful death suit.

Experience

Mesothelioma sufferers often require medical attention that is specialized that can be expensive. Asbestos lawyers can aid families get compensation to cover the costs. Lawyers' experience can improve the chances of winning an appropriate settlement or verdict.

The best mesothelioma lawyers have a thorough understanding of asbestos regulations in New York, federal and state, including New York statutes. They will have experience filing lawsuits in state courts across the nation. They will understand how local law is applicable to individual cases, and how to identify potential defendants.

A mesothelioma claim is one that seeks damages to compensate the victim for physical, financial and emotional suffering. This type of claim typically is directed at a specific defendant or corporations for negligence or wrongful conduct. Victims can also bring additional claims to obtain other types of compensation.

Asbestos sufferers can file wrongful death claims, trust fund claims and veterans benefits. Families of victims, including spouses and children, as well as partners, legal heirs and partners can file wrongful-death claims. Mesothelioma trust fund claims are filed against mesothelioma victim's asbestos-producing companies. Veterans suffering from mesothelioma have the option of filing VA benefits to pursue monetary and health care compensation from the Department of Veteran Affairs.

The most experienced mesothelioma lawyers will ensure that the victims and their families receive the highest possible compensation. They will ensure that the appropriate forms are filed and they meet deadlines set by state laws. These deadlines can vary from one year to several years. They will also determine the best place to file based on the location of asbestos-producing firms and the areas where victims were exposed. They will work on a basis of contingency, that is, they will not require upfront hiring costs in order to begin a mesothelioma case.

Know the Court System

A mesothelioma attorney should be aware of federal and state laws governing asbestos lawsuits. These laws include the statutes of limitation and other legal rules. Lawyers must be able to comprehend complex litigation procedures such as filing motions and appearing at pre-trial hearings.

Lawyers must know the worth of a mesothelioma lawsuit in order for them to negotiate a settlement that is as favorable as possible. The value of a mesothelioma claim is contingent on the magnitude of the exposure as well as the defense's financial resources. A reputable law firm for mesothelioma will have a record of verdicts by juries that are successful and will help them determine the worth of a client's claim.

Mesothelioma patients can get compensation from various sources, such as liable asbestos law companies or trust funds as well as insurance companies. Compensation from these sources can help mesothelioma sufferers and their families pay for medical treatments funeral expenses, and lost wages.

A family member can file a mesothelioma case if the victim is unable to file the suit themselves. A family member can also file a wrongful-death claim on behalf of a loved one who has passed away due to mesothelioma and/or another asbestos lawsuit-related disease.

A New York mesothelioma lawyer should be able to explain the types of claims are available to asbestos patients and which ones would be most beneficial for their unique situation. This includes understanding the differences between the product liability claim and the workers' compensation claim.

Additionally, lawyers must be able to identify which asbestos manufacturers are responsible for mesothelioma patients' exposure, and then connect this information to their clients' work history. They should also be aware of mesothelioma treatment centers in the area and well-known doctors in the region.

Contingency Fees

Mesothelioma patients and their families have enough issues to worry about without having to worry about legal expenses. This is the reason why many mesothelioma lawyers operate on a contingency fee. These lawyers are only paid only if they win in a case, therefore there's a lot of incentive for them to try their best.

The best way to make sure you receive the amount that you deserve is to select a reputable law firm. A reputable lawyer will know how to gather evidence like medical records, test results, work history, and earnings records. They also have the tools to locate experts, such as industrial hygiene specialists and mesothelioma specialists.

The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are settled without a trial, so it is important to choose an attorney who is able to handle any settlement negotiations or preparation for trial if necessary. A reputable mesothelioma lawyer will have a thorough knowledge of how to prove negligence and receive complete compensation for their clients.

In addition, many asbestos companies responsible for mesothelioma illness have gone bankrupt. They have set up bankruptcy trusts to compensate victims. A mesothelioma attorney can help you file a claim and ensure that your rights are protected.

A diagnosis of mesothelioma may be life-changing for the affected person and their family. A successful lawsuit could result in monetary compensation that will help pay for treatment or help the family. The most effective mesothelioma lawyers combine legal expertise with compassion and care. They understand how difficult it can be to file a suit and try to make the entire process as simple as they can. This allows the victims to focus on getting better.

Time Limits

Each state has a statute of limitations on filing mesothelioma lawsuits. The majority of mesothelioma lawsuits are filed between one and three years following the diagnosis. There are exceptions to this policy. Mesothelioma attorneys must file claims on behalf of victims before the statute runs out.

Mesothelioma is a rare disorder that affects the lung linings as well as the abdomen is a rare cancer. The asbestos exposure that led to the condition typically occurred decades ago. The symptoms of mesothelioma do not appear immediately and a lot of people don't realize of the serious disease until the time of limitation has passed.

To prevent this from happening law, the law applies specific rules to the mesothelioma statute of limitations. This includes the discovery rule, which states that the statute of limitations doesn't begin until a mesothelioma sufferer has received a diagnosis. In some cases, the victim's passing may also cause the need for a claim.

It is essential for Mesothelioma Attorney patients to seek out an experienced mesothelioma lawyer. A skilled attorney can help patients navigate the statute of limitations and work to make sure they don't exceed the deadline. If a statute of limitations has expired an experienced lawyer can help victims obtain compensation from other sources, such as bankruptcy trusts or veterans benefits. Some states also allow victims to file claims in a different state with an extended statute of limitations.
